-> TF>Hector,
-> TF>When (don't you hate that word) will we have a WcNav that will 
-> install TF>on the Win98B version?

-> TF>Tracy


-> Good Morning Tracy.  Not sure why you would need a special version of
-> wcNav.  Have not had problems with Win98 installs (barring some
-> conflicts that other programs cause from time to time).  AOL can be a
-> culprit, MsWheel can be a culprit, and some of the other proprietary
-> programs that come from some of the manufacturers can be a culprit at
-> times.  When those are disabled or removed, have not seen any problems
-> with the wcNav install at all.

But still, one thing that might help is for a distribution with a 32bit
installation program.  I say that because some of those are not effected
by msWheel.  This is just my arrogant opinion.
